Gasoline in radiator?

An employee accidentally put a small amount of gasoline into one of my forklift's before he was stopped. Forklift is now not running well. What damage did he do, and how can I purge the tank. Will that fix the issue?

Update:

Put gasoline in radiator.

Update 2:

Gasoline, not diesel

    Drain the system and flush it. A small amount of gasoline in the radiator should not cause any permanent damage. If left there however, it will cause the bearings to fail in the water pump.
